Muslim, Sikh, and Hindu Wedding Photographers
When selecting a photographer for your wedding, it’s vital to choose someone knowledgeable with your specific cultural and religious traditions. Muslim wedding photographers know the value of the Nikah ceremony, the Walima, and other Islamic rituals. Sikh ceremony photographers focus on the sacred rituals in the Gurdwara and the festive gatherings afterward. Photographers for Hindu weddings capture the detailed Mandap setting, the Saat Phere, and the various ceremonies that make a traditional Hindu ceremony so special.
